Official record
Development description
- Development at existing quarry, all within an overall area of 29.6 hectares consists of continuance of the development granted under p. Reg. Ref. 04/1680 comprising
- Use of asphalt/macadam plant
- Processing operations (crushing and screening)
- Storage of aggregates
- Esb substation (33sqm)
- Bunded fuel store (100sqm)
- Vehicle circulation and access including wheelwash
- Restoration of part old quarry on 5.5 hectares using imported inert materials; and all other ancillary operations. The development also comprises continuance of the quarry workings within the existing quarry extraction area of 14 hectares (granted under p. Reg. Ref. 04/1680) with an increase in depth of the workings from 128mod to a level of 108mod; and restoration of the overall site. The proposed operational period is 13 years plus 2 years to complete restoration (total duration sought 15 years). This planning application will be accompanied by an environmental impact assessment report (eiar)
